2.1 Unpacking inspection
Check as follows after receiving products:
1.
Check that there are no damage and humidification to the package. If not, please
contact with local agents or INVT offices.
2.
Check the information on the type designation label on the outside of the package to
verify that the drive is of the correct type. If not, please contact with local dealers or
INVT offices.
3.
Check that there are no signs of water in the package and no signs of damage or
breach to the inverter. If not, please contact with local dealers or INVT offices.
4.
Check the information on the type designation label on the outside of the package to
verify that the name plate is of the correct type. If not, please contact with local
dealers or INVT offices.
